Ton

Форк
0
/
recover-stake.fif 
17 строк · 856.0 Байт
1
#!/usr/bin/fift -s
2
"TonUtil.fif" include
3

4
{ ."usage: " @' $0 type ." [<savefile>]" cr
5
  ."Creates the message body to be sent from a validator controlling smart contract (wallet) to recover its share of unfrozen stakes and bonuses." cr
6
  ."The result is saved into <savefile> (`recover-query.boc` by default) and output in hexadecimal form, to be sent later as the body of a message from the wallet to elections smart contract, along with a small value (say, one Gram) to cover forwarding and processing fees" cr 1 halt
7
} : usage
8

9
$# dup 0 < swap 1 > or ' usage if
10
def? $1 { @' $1 } { "recover-query.boc" } cond constant output_fname
11
now constant query_id
12
."query_id for stake recovery message is set to " query_id . cr
13

14
<b x{47657424} s, query_id 64 u, b>
15
cr ."Message body is " dup <s csr. cr
16

17
2 boc+>B output_fname tuck B>file ."Saved to file " type cr
18

Использование cookies

Мы используем файлы cookie в соответствии с Политикой конфиденциальности и Политикой использования cookies.

Нажимая кнопку «Принимаю», Вы даете АО «СберТех» согласие на обработку Ваших персональных данных в целях совершенствования нашего веб-сайта и Сервиса GitVerse, а также повышения удобства их использования.

Запретить использование cookies Вы можете самостоятельно в настройках Вашего браузера.